• Failure Analysis Department Manager

    Job Locations US-TX-Houston
    ID
    2018-1195
  • Overview

    Element has an opportunity for an Failure Analysis Department Manager who will be primarily responsible for safely performing failure analysis and engineering evaluations for client projects through root cause failure analysis investigations on metallic components from the aerospace, transportation, and oil & gas industries.  

    Responsibilities

    • Supervise staff of engineers, technicians and office support that are responsible for day to day tasks
    • Meet with clients to determine their requirements; develop proposals for larger projects, including cost estimates, project plan, and terms and conditions
    • Responsible for personnel management of assigned staff including hiring, training, and assignments, performance evaluations, salary administration, discipline, and employee morale
    • Responsible for project management including staff assignments, equipment allocations, schedules, and costs
    • Responsible for the development and implementation of the annual budget of the department 
    • Schedule tests, analyze test results and prepare high-quality professional reports
    • Perform root cause failure analysis investigations on metallic components primarily from the oil & gas industries, and also including manufacturing, construction, transportation, and aerospace, which includes the following laboratory activities:
      • Forensic documentation and sample measurements
      • Metallurgical examinations / optical microscopy
      • Scanning Electron Microscopy (SEM), Energy Dispersive Spectroscopy (EDS)
    • Safely operate and maintain lab equipment in compliance with company requirements
    • Establish and maintain client contact for the purposes of market / account development, understanding customers’ needs, building personal relationships, ensuring satisfaction, and maintaining a professional consulting image
    • Provide consultation to both internal and external clients regarding materials performance

    Skills / Qualifications

    • Bachelor’s degree in Materials Engineering, Mechanical Engineering or a related engineering discipline
    • Minimum of 3 year’s experience in failure analysis, preferably in the oil / gas or aerospace industries
    • 5-7 years of management or supervisory experience
    • Experience in managing complex business relationships, both internal and external, where conflicting priorities of team members must be managed with customer satisfaction, safety and quality are primary goal
    • Strong technical background involving metals testing evaluation in a captive or commercial laboratory environment
    • Mechanical aptitude related to service conditions of industrial components
    • Knowledge of corrosion mechanisms in industry
    • Excellent presentation and facilitation skills
    • Excellent written and verbal communication skills
    • Proven leadership skills
    • Experience in interpreting testing procedures and requirements
    • Proficiency in Microsoft Applications (Word, Excel)

     

    This position requires access to export-controlled commodities, technical data, technology, software, and services. U.S. citizenship, U.S. legal permanent resident status, protected person status under 8 U.S.C. § 1324b(a)(3), or U.S. Government export authorization is required. Any offer of employment is contingent upon the employer obtaining the necessary export authorization, including, if required, an export license from the U.S. Department of Commerce’s Bureau of Industry and Security, the U.S. Department of State’s Office of Defense Trade Controls, or other applicable government agency.

    Company Overview

    Element is the best and most trusted testing partner in the world providing high value, critical services to the Aerospace, Transportation, Oil & Gas, Fire & Building Products and Infrastructure & Environmental sectors, where failure is not an option.

     

    Our purpose is a simple one. We make certain that all of the materials, products and devices we test, inspect and certify for our customers are always safe in their end application; are of marketable quality; are compliant with all relevant industry standards and regulations and are ultimately fit for purpose.

     

    Element’s expanded network of over 6,000 Engaged Experts are trusted by organizations to test and advise on the safety, quality, performance and compliance of their products, systems and operations.

    Diversity Statement

    At Element, we always take pride in putting our people first. We are an equal opportunity employer that recognizes diversity and inclusion as fundamental to our Vision of becoming “the world’s most trusted testing partner”.

     

    All suitably qualified candidates will receive consideration for employment on the basis of objective work related criteria and without regard for the following: race, colour, age, religion, gender, national origin, disability, and/or protected veteran status, or other characteristics in accordance with the applicable governing laws.

    Options

    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
    Share on your newsfeed